Output a8522dbfe6a9920934006e7d7bce7a60d2b54358231da5d31b2e9c61bc96ba26:21

value
17831680794
script pubkey
OP_0 OP_PUSHBYTES_20 cc2d57e857e2fe8d9b6de8474c976610c0b89619
address
ltc1qesk406zhutlgmxmdapr5e9mxzrqt39sehc3860
transaction
a8522dbfe6a9920934006e7d7bce7a60d2b54358231da5d31b2e9c61bc96ba26
spent
true